Elmer's Tacos
355 N Arizona Ave
Local hole-in-the-wall taco joint that is unique to Chandler. We recommend the Green Chile Beef Burro, Bean and Cheese Burro and the Chicken Tacos.

The Perch Brewery
232 S Wall St
55 helybéli ajánlásával
The Perch is unique. Started by a local family, it's both a brewery and a restaurant... and it has an awesome selection of exotic birds on location (hence "The Perch"). At nighttime this is an amazing place to visit in Fall and Spring when you can enjoy the huge outdoor patio and upstairs rooftop lounge. In the winter, its an amazing lunch location. They focus on unique craft beers, and the selection can be quite eclectic. Very highly recommended. Book in advance to guarantee a seat.

Camelback Mountain is probably the most iconic spot in Phoenix, Arizona. Nestled near the heart of the city, the mountain has two climbs to get to the top. The Echo Canyon is more strenuous - definitely come prepared. The other trail from the East is longer, but more gradual. The views from the top give you a 360 of all of Phoenix - and are spectacular. Don't go in the middle of summer and BE PREPARED. Parking can be tough middle of the day and sometimes the trails are packed - but for good reason. Do research prior to hiking.
